MacCentre.ru Форум Форум по компьютерам Mac, Mac OS X и продукции Apple
|
Автор |
Сообщение |
EsTaF
Репутация: +12
Зарегистрирован: 03.04.2007 Сообщения: 1568
|
Добавлено: Чт Июл 19, 2007 15:57 Кодирование "ANY" видео в raw yuv 4:2:2 |
|
|
Под "ANY" подразумевается любой формат видео.
например.
Есть материальчик msmpeg4
Stream #0.0: Video: msmpeg4, yuv420p, 320x240, 25.00 fps(r)
Stream #0.1: Audio: adpcm_ms, 22050 Hz, stereo, 178 kb/s
это дельце нужно перегнать в yuv 4:2:2 10-bit, под файнэлкет
еслиб qtime понимал этот формат - было бы здорово. но, он его не понимает.
ffmpeg может утянуть это дело в rawvideo, но qtime не понимает такое rawvideo
тож самое и с huffyuv
Задача. При перегоне сохранить гамму, аспект, фпс, размеры. не масштабировать, во время перегона.
вполне вероятно, что делается только в два приема. не меньше. ffmpeg не знает такого формата как yuv 4:2:2 fcp 10-bit
можно было бы кинуть и в dv. тем же visualhub'ом. Но, что в pal, что в ntsc - меняется фпс. звук начинает отставать. И меняется chroma значение. Это видно по тонам. Не сильно, но видно.
Вот примерный экзампл такого исходного файла:
rapidshare.com/files/43615855/l.avi.html
чистый raw, как перевальный пункт.
То есть, рекомпрессия не допускается. Если только в сторону raw yuv.
Повторюсь. qtime не понимает msmpeg формата. Perian не помогает, здесь. файл виден, лишь, через MPlayer, ffmpeg, vlc.
В последних я не нашел такого кодека, который бы соответствовал и качеству и был бы воспринят в qtime. Либо одно, либо другое - что и есть проблема.
Собственно, вопрос, как это сделать. _________________ Учеба - это когда ты столько ешь знаний, что ничего не понимаешь, о чем идет речь. Если же тебе ясна тема предмета, то это не учеба. Это стагнация головного мозга. |
|
Вернуться к началу |
|
EsTaF
Репутация: +12
Зарегистрирован: 03.04.2007 Сообщения: 1568
|
Добавлено: Пт Июл 20, 2007 02:15
|
|
|
mplayer -vo tga film.avi (но это в rgb24)
ffmpeg -i foo.avi -vcodec mpeg2video -b 30000000 -sameq -qmin 1 -acodec pcm_s16le ex.mov
но так слетит альфа канал + ffmpeg не держит цифры, ему приказанные.
+при увеличении видео (zoom), видны квадраты. Хотя, первой огрехи, уже, достаточно.
Профи. Отзовитесь, plz
тут есть кто-нибудь? _________________ Учеба - это когда ты столько ешь знаний, что ничего не понимаешь, о чем идет речь. Если же тебе ясна тема предмета, то это не учеба. Это стагнация головного мозга. |
|
Вернуться к началу |
|
|
|
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ете голосовать в опросах Вы можете добавлять приложения в этом форуме Вы можете скачивать файлы в этом форуме
|
Powered by phpBB © 2001, 2005 phpBB Group
|